About Neon Rodeo Creative Conference
From its inception, Neon Rodeo as an organization has prided itself on providing free technology-based arts education to the public. Over the years, the Neon Rodeo Creative Conference has played a significant role in fostering emerging talent while bridging the gap between the music industry and festival attendees. Regardless of your age, background, or experience surrounding the creation and/or business of music and visual art, the Neon Rodeo Creative Conference offers a broad curriculum for everyone.
